The Tufts EWB Greenhouse opened on May 4th, 2024, so we would love to celebrate a year of producing and donating fresh vegetables to the Somerville Homeless Coalition (SHC) food pantry! We’re hoping to continue supporting the SHC with a fundraiser on April 25th, and their mission of providing the homeless community with individualized supportive services and long-term affordable housing solutions. The Somerville Homeless Coalition was created by the community’s grassroots response to the social crisis of homelessness in 1985.

As a community-based engineering group aimed to help our local community in any way that we can, Tufts EWB has dedicated the year to not only implementing rodent prevention shelving in the SHC food pantry, but also maintaining the greenhouse, adding new features to the greenhouse, including an automated hydroponics and water distribution system, as well as a data collection system. We have also been hosting educational events with the local elementary school, Elliot-Pearson, to teach them about sustainability and engineering through our greenhouse.
